Our modern history dates back to 2013, when we started to reconstruct the premises of the original brewery from the end of the 19th century in Prague's Vinohrady district. Today, our craft brewery produces lagers and top-fermented beers with a focus on the highest quality pilsner beers. This creates a varied offer with fine-tuned recipes. In 2022, we opened a new modern production facility with technology primarily from Kaspar Schulz, where we plan to improve the quality of Czech craft lager further again.
